首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

IV值和WOE值记录

类似的指标还有信息增益 、增益率和基尼系数等 2)IV的计算依赖于WOE WOE(Weight of Evidence) 1)要对一个变量进行WOE编码,需要把这个变量进行分组处理(离散化 / 分箱...所以,WOE表示的实际上是“当前分组中响应客户占所有响应客户的比例”和”当前分组中没有响应的客户占所有没响应的客户的比例“的差异 IV的计算 IV_i=(py_i-pn_i)*WOE_iIV = \...sum_{i}^{n}IV_i 其中,n为变量分组的个数。...为什么使用IV而不是直接用WOE 1.IV和WOE的差别在于IV在WOE基础上乘以($py_i-pn_i$)- $pyn$ ,乘以了这个$pyn$变量保证了每个分组的结果都是非负数。...2.乘以$pyn$后,体现出了变量当前分组中个体的数量占整体个体数量的比例,对变量预测能力的影响。 IV的极端情况处理 1.合理分组 2.0 —> 1

2.5K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    PID 控制器在工业自动化中的应用及参数调整方法

    工控技术分享平台 1、引言: 在工业自动化领域中,PID(比例-积分-微分)控制器是一种常用的控制算法,它通过调节输出信号,使被控对象的实际值尽可能接近设定值。...Kp : Real := 1.0;比例系数,用于调节比例控制的增益。 Ki : Real := 1.0;积分系数,用于调节积分控制的增益。...E_sum := E_sum + Error * dt;计算误差累加值,将当前的误差乘以时间间隔 dt,然后加到累加变量 E_sum 中。...Output := Kp * Error + Ki * E_sum + Kd * (Error - E_last) / dt;计算控制量,根据比例、积分和微分控制的增益以及相应的误差和累加值,计算出最终的控制量...通过合理调整参数和修改代码,可以满足不同场景下的控制需求,提高系统的稳定性和效率。尽管 PID 控制器在工业自动化中得到广泛应用,但仍有许多改进和拓展的空间,值得进一步研究和探索。

    97910

    拆解式解读如何用飞桨复现胶囊神经网络(Capsule Network)

    调整方式是胶囊在发送输出前,先将输出乘以这个权重,然后发送给与结果更匹配的高层胶囊。 ? 低层胶囊通过加权把向量输入高层胶囊,同时高层胶囊接收到来自低层胶囊的向量。所有输入以红点和蓝点表示。...在胶囊J中,低层胶囊的输出乘以相应的矩阵W后,落在了远离胶囊J中的红色聚集区的地方;而在胶囊K中,它落在红色聚集区边缘,红色聚集区表示了这个高层胶囊的预测结果。...这一步计算经前一步确定的路由系数加权后的输入向量的总和,得到输出向量sj。 第7行进行更新权重,这是路由算法的精髓所在。...在损失函数公式中,与正确的标签对应的输出胶囊,系数Tc为1。 ? 如果正确标签是9,这意味着第9个胶囊输出的损失函数的Tc为1,其余9个为0。...当Tc为1时,公式中损失函数的右项系数为零,也就是说正确输出项损失函数的值只包含了左项计算;相应的左系数为0,则右项系数为1,错误输出项损失函数的值只包含了右项计算。

    56320

    用混淆矩阵计算kappa系数「建议收藏」

    从一篇论文——融合注意力机制和高效网络的糖尿病视网膜病变识别与分类,看到人家除了特异性、敏感性、准确率、混淆矩阵以外,还用了加权kappa系数,所以了解一下kapp系数的知识,加权kappa还没找到更好的资料...资料来源于百度百科词条——kappa系数 Kappa系数用于一致性检验,也可以用于衡量分类精度,但kappa系数的计算是基于混淆矩阵的. kappa系数是一种衡量分类精度的指标。...,bC %在百度词条里的图中,真实样本数就是按列求值,预测出来的样本就是按行求值 %这里按照kappa系数百度词条里的图来计算,但是我一般用的混淆矩阵图是反过来的。。。这里不管了。。。...是按行求值,把同一行的数加起来,这是列向量 % 我常用的混淆矩阵是这样计算的,虽然结果没有改变。。。...% a=sum(confusion_matrix,2);%第2个参数为2是按行求值,把同一行的数加起来,这是列向量 % b=sum(confusion_matrix,1);%第2个参数为1是按列求值,把同一列的数加起来

    2.6K10

    概率论03 条件概率

    这是我们常见的一种情形:整个地区分块,每块有一定的比例。再进一步考虑每一块内部的相对比例。我们要了解的“条件概率”这一概念,就对应这里的“相对比例”。...在接受治疗和放弃治疗的两种条件下,患者康复的概率也不同。下面是患者的统计结果。...那么 $$P(A \cap B) = P(A|B)P(B)$$ 这个只是将上面的定义中的等式两侧乘以P(B)。从而允许我们从条件概率,来推导两个事件同时发生的概率。 ...再根据每个分块中的某个事件的相对比例,乘以分块自身的权重(“块”的概率),我们可以求得该事件的绝对占比。...这与我们在表格中看到的比例相符(400个康复的人中,300个人用药)。 贝叶斯法则常用于求一些比较难以直接获得的条件概率。此外,在机器学习中,也有贝叶斯算法的应用。

    878100

    【机器学习 | 数据挖掘】智能推荐算法

    TopN推荐最常用的准确性指标是准确率、召回率和 F_1 值。准确率表示推荐列表中用户喜欢的物品所占的比例。单个用户 u 的推荐准确率定义如下。...P(L_u)=\frac{L_u \cap B_u}{L_u} 其中, L_u 表示用户 u 的推荐列表, B_u 表示测试集中用户 u 喜欢的物品。...P_L=\frac{1}{n}\sum_{u\in U}P(L_u) 召回率表示测试集中用户喜欢的物品出现在推荐列表中的比例。单个用户 u 的推荐召回率定义如下。...(1)皮尔逊相关系数 皮尔逊相关系数一般用于计算两个定距变量间联系的紧密程度,它的取值在[-1,+1]区间内。皮尔森相关系数等于两个变量的协方差除于两个变量的标准差,计算公式如下。...计算物品之间的相似度。 根据物品的相似度和用户的历史行为为用户生成推荐列表。 其中关于物品相似度计算的方法有夹角余弦、杰卡德(Jaccard)相似系数和相关系数等。

    11610

    HAWQ取代传统数仓实践(十九)——OLAP

    MOLAP将数据存储在一个经过优化的多维数组中,而不是存储在关系数据库中。某些MOLAP工具要求预先计算并存储计算后的结果数据,这种操作方式被称为预处理。...ROLAP以数据库模式设计为基础,操作存储在关系数据库中的数据,实现传统的OLAP数据切片和分块功能。本质上讲,每种数据切片或分块行为都等同于在SQL语句中增加一个“WHERE”子句的过滤条件。...因为ROLAP工具的所有计算都依赖于SQL,对于某些不易转化为SQL的计算密集型模型,ROLAP不再适用。例如包含预算、拨款等条目的复杂财务报表或地理位置计算的场景。        ...HOLAP结合了MOLAP和ROLAP两种方法的优点,可以同时利用预计算的多维立方体和关系数据源。HOLAP有以下两种划分数据的策略。 垂直分区。...每种产品类型以及单个产品在每个省、每个城市的月销售量和销售额趋势是什么?  每种产品类型销售量和销售额和同比如何?  每个省以及每个城市的客户数量及其消费金额汇总是多少?  迟到订单的比例是多少?

    1.9K51

    python计算基尼系数_PHP算法

    设实际收入分配曲线和收入分配绝对平等曲线之间的面积为A,实际收入分配曲线右下方的面积为B。并以A除以A+B的商表示不平等程度。这个数值被称为基尼系数或称洛伦茨系数。...如果A为零,基尼系数为零,表示收入分配完全平等;如果B为零则系数为1,收入分配绝对不平等。该系数可在零和1之间取任何值。...基尼系数的计算公式推导 A+B的面积=1/2*100%*100%=1/2 其次计算B的面积的话,由于洛伦茨曲线是一条不规则的曲线,无法直接计算B的面积,因此采用近似梯形的面积来代替。...假定全部人口平均分为n组,已累积到第i组人口总收入占全部人口总收入的比重Wi为下底,已累计的第i-1组人口总收入收入占全部人口总收入的比重Wi-1为上底,以每组人口占全部人口的比例即1/n为高,计算一个个小梯形的面积...cumsum max = cum_wealths[-1] # 取最后一个,也就是原数组的和 print(np.sum(cum_wealths)) #np.sum(cum_wealths) 是将所有元素求和

    1.1K20

    Merit 价值与成果管理系统——3、自定义成果类型和在线登记

    /details/52442797 首先每个部门对于成果的类型登记需求是不同的,所以要支持自定义,比如开会,出差,设代…… 表2、成果类型表 表3、难度系数表和折算系数表...,下同 大纲 大纲 A4页 0.5 0.25 乘以难度系数后即10页 计算书 计算书 A4页 1~3 0.25 乘以难度系数后即2~5页(程序计算仅计输入和输出页数) 标书正...0.25 标书配 标书配 A4页 0.5 0.25 修改单 修改单图纸 A2张 0.5 1 利用原图进行修改折减0.5 修改单图纸 A2张 1 1 新设计图按标准计...修改单文字 A4页 1 0.5 文字按2页/A4张计 出差 出差 天 1 0.4 0.5*0.4,下同 设代 设代 天 1 0.4 会议 会议 天 1...其次,在线登记有点啰嗦,设计人员登记了,要传递给校核人员确认,填写设计和校核的工作量比例,然后传给审查人员确认,全部确认后,计入统计 。 ? 进行处理:填写工作系数和难度系数等 ?

    49620

    DAX 实现公摊金额按比例分摊

    3、销售额没有公摊,而成本有公摊 4、要求将成本的小组公摊,按小组收入占该部门比,分摊进小组;将部门公摊,按小组收入占总收入比,分摊进各小组。...示意如下: 5、只能在power pivot 里做,因此有些DAX函数缺失,比如treatas 解决方案 1、小组比例 小组比例:=divide(sum(事实表[销售额]), CALCULATE...(sum(事实表[销售额]),ALL('部门小组'[小组])), 0) 2、部门比例 小组比例:=divide(sum(事实表[销售额]), CALCULATE(sum(事实表[...由于事实表和维度表必须关联,以及power pivot 度量值缺失的限制,所以,在做分摊的时候我们需要另辟蹊径。 我的做法是,在分别在事实表和维度表上增加两个计算列:小组公摊和部门公摊。...得到的结果如下: 接着,分别乘以小组比例和部门比例,即可求出每个小组的公摊值。我们再添加一个是否公摊的计算列来判断是否需要减去公摊值。

    1K50

    【Android 事件分发】ItemTouchHelper 源码分析 ( OnItemTouchListener 事件监听器源码分析 二 )

    , 使用了 threshold 系数 乘以 水平 / 垂直 方向上的条目组件 宽度 / 高度 ; 如果拖动比例超过在 水平 / 垂直 方向上的条目组件 宽度 / 高度 乘以 threshold 的值..., 则拖动判定成功 , 执行响应的方法 ; 如果拖动比例没有超过该值 , 说明没有触发拖动操作 , 直接返回 ; // 在该判断中 , 使用了 threshold 系数 乘以 水平 /...垂直 方向上的条目组件宽度 ; // 如果拖动比例超过在 水平 / 垂直 方向上的条目组件 宽度 / 高度 乘以 threshold 的值 // 则拖动判定成功 ,...和 抬起 操作 // 在 ItemTouchHelper 的业务逻辑中 , 不需要处理移动事件 if (action == MotionEvent.ACTION_DOWN..., 使用了 threshold 系数 乘以 水平 / 垂直 方向上的条目组件宽度 ; // 如果拖动比例超过在 水平 / 垂直 方向上的条目组件 宽度 / 高度 乘以 threshold

    1.2K20

    图解AI数学基础 | 线性代数与矩阵论

    向量化的方式可以帮助AI算法在迭代与计算过程中,以更高效的方式完成。 3.矩阵(Matrix) 矩阵是二维数组,其中的每一个元素被两个索引确定。矩阵在机器学习中至关重要,无处不在。...AI中的应用:在机器学习中,L1范数和L2范数很常见,比如『评估准则的计算』、『损失函数中用于限制模型复杂度的正则化项』等。...9.常用的距离度量 在机器学习里,大部分运算都是基于向量的,一份数据集包含n个特征字段,那每一条样本就可以表示为n维的向量,通过计算两个样本对应向量之间的距离值大小,有些场景下能反映出这两个样本的相似程度...Index) [杰卡德系数 Jaccard Index] 两个集合$A$和$B$的交集元素在$A$和$B$的并集中所占的比例称为两个集合的杰卡德系数,用符号$J(A,B)$表示,数学表达式为: J(...A,B ) =\frac{| A\cap B| }{|A\cup B | } 杰卡德相似系数是衡量两个集合的相似度的一种指标。

    1.5K51

    单片机数字滤波算法,看这篇

    在单片机进行数据采集时,会遇到数据的随机误差,随机误差是由随机干扰引起的,其特点是在相同条件下测量同一量时,其大小和符号会现无规则的变化而无法预测,但多次测量的结果符合统计规律。...为了方便求平均值,N一般取4、8、16、32之类的2的整数幂,以便在程序中用移位操作来代替除法。 (4)加权平均滤波算法 由于前面所说的“算术平均滤波算法”存在平滑度和灵敏度之间的矛盾。...其中加权平均数字滤波的数学模型是: 式中:D为N个采样值的加权平均值:XN-i为第N-i次采样值;N为采样次数;Ci为加权系数。加权系数Ci体现了各种采样值在平均值中所占的比例。...一般来说采样次数越靠后,取的比例越大,这样可增加新采样在平均值中所占的比重。加权平均值滤波法可突出一部分信号抵制另一部分信号,以提高采样值变化的灵敏度。...为计算方便,a取一整数,1-a用256-a,来代替,计算结果舍去最低字节即可,因为只有两项,a和1-a,均以立即数的形式编入程序中,不另外设表格。虽然采样值为单元字节(8位A/D)。

    85541

    数据库漫谈(八)

    因为关系数据库诞生在上世纪70年代,受到科技发展和人类认识的局限性的限制,包括像埃德加·弗兰克·科德(EdgarF.Codd)这样的数据库理论先驱或者埃里克森这样的商业奇才都没有意识到即使在摩尔定律的加持下...,计算机硬件的发展在互联网时代中爆炸性增长的数据量下显得那样楚楚可怜。...也就是用数量庞大PC机,运行小规模的Mysql数据库,用集群战术对抗大量的小计算量的事物处理。这和像ORACLE一样极力打造一台超级数据库解决所有处理的传统关系数据库走的道路有很大不同。...这里的“NoSQL”不是 “Not a SQL”, 而是“Not Only SQL”。 NoSQL 这个术语最早是在 1998 年被Carlo Strozzi提出。...CAP定理(CAP theorem) 在计算机科学中, CAP定理(CAP theorem), 又被称作 布鲁尔定理(Brewer's theorem), 它指出对于一个分布式计算系统来说,不可能同时满足以下三点

    35510

    距离度量 —— 杰卡德距离(Jaccard Distance)

    一、概述 杰卡德距离(Jaccard Distance),是用来衡量两个集合差异性的一种指标,它是杰卡德相似系数的补集。...二、计算公式 ① 杰卡德相似系数 杰卡德相似系数(Jaccard similarity coefficient):两个集合 A 和 B 的交集元素在 A,B 的并集中所占的比例,称为两个集合的杰卡德相似系数...,用符号 J(A,B) 表示,则其表达式为: J(A,B)=\frac{|A\cap B|}{|A\cup B| } ② 杰卡德距离 杰卡德距离(Jaccard Distance):与杰卡德相似系数相反...,用两个集合中不同元素占所有元素的比例来衡量两个集合的区分度。...杰卡德距离的表达式为: J_{\delta}(A,B)=1-J(A,B)=\frac{|A\cup B|-|A\cap B|}{|A\cup B|}

    1.8K20

    你真的会玩SQL吗?玩爆你的数据报表之存储过程编写(上)

    查询指定节点及其所有父节点的方法 你真的会玩SQL吗?让人晕头转向的三值逻辑 你真的会玩SQL吗?EXISTS和IN之间的区别 你真的会玩SQL吗?无处不在的子查询 你真的会玩SQL吗?...冷落的Top和Apply 你真的会玩SQL吗?实用函数方法汇总 你真的会玩SQL吗?玩爆你的数据报表之存储过程编写(上) 你真的会玩SQL吗?...在之前还是先提一下中心思想:SQL数据处理是集合思维,不要用逻辑思维来思考。...在项目中经常需要从基础数据中提取数据进行处理后显示给老板或客户一些报表,这时数据量大,涉及表多,简单的表处理SQL无法满足,且需要重复使用,这时就要使用存储过程来处理大数据和复杂的业务逻辑。...#product:用项目过滤后,将“合计”作为一个产品的集合 #TempAllSaleDtl:通过项目过滤后的销售明细,所有月的 #ProductSaleArea:各个产品的总面积,用于计算比例

    1.7K80

    NoSQL教程:了解NoSQL的功能,类型,含义,优势

    NoSQL用于大数据和实时Web应用程序。例如,像Twitter,Facebook,Google这样的大型公司,每天可能产生TB级的用户数据。 NoSQL数据库代表“不仅仅是SQL”或“不是SQL”。...Carl Strozz在1998年引入了NoSQL概念。 传统的RDBMS使用SQL语法来存储和查询数据。相反,NoSQL数据库系统包含可存储结构化,半结构化,非结构化和多态数据的多种数据库技术。...NoSQL数据库是非关系数据库,因此在设计时考虑到Web应用程序,比关系数据库更好地扩展。...在聚合查询(例如SUM,COUNT,AVG,MIN等)上提供了高性能,因为数据在列中随时可用。...每个节点和边缘都有唯一的标识符。 ? 与关系数据库中表的松散连接相比,Graph数据库本质上是多关系的。遍历关系很快,因为它们已被存在于数据库中,因此无需计算它们。

    4K10

    【Java 进阶篇】深入理解 SQL 聚合函数

    在 SQL 数据库中,聚合函数是一组强大的工具,用于处理和分析数据。它们可以帮助您对数据进行统计、计算总和、平均值、最大值、最小值等操作。...使用聚合函数计算百分比 聚合函数还可用于计算百分比或比例。...总结和注意事项 在本文中,我们深入探讨了 SQL 中的聚合函数,包括其基本用法、常见的聚合函数类型和高级用法。聚合函数是 SQL 数据库中强大的工具,可用于统计、计算和摘要数据。...聚合函数可用于计算百分比、比例和进行数据透视,有助于更深入地分析数据。 在使用聚合函数时,需要注意以下几点: 理解数据的结构和需要的计算,选择合适的聚合函数。...嵌套聚合函数时,确保计算的顺序和逻辑正确。 考虑使用 DISTINCT 关键字来处理唯一值的计算。 当计算百分比和比例时,确保分母不为零,以避免错误。

    57440
    领券